    Early Calendar Systems

    Several ancient civilizations created unique calendar systems.

    Egyptian Calendar

    Ancient Egyptians developed one of the earliest solar calendars. Their system helped predict seasonal flooding of the Nile River and organize agricultural activities.

    Babylonian Calendar

    The Babylonians used a lunar calendar based on moon cycles. Their approach influenced many later calendar systems.

    Chinese Calendar

    Traditional Chinese calendars combined solar and lunar calculations and remain culturally significant today.

    Roman Calendar

    The Roman calendar underwent multiple revisions before eventually influencing modern Western calendars.

    The Julian Calendar

    One of the most important developments occurred in 45 BCE when Julius Caesar introduced the Julian Calendar.

    The Julian system established:

    • 365-day years
    • Leap years every four years
    • More accurate solar calculations

    This reform greatly improved calendar consistency across the Roman world.

    The Gregorian Calendar Revolution

    Although the Julian Calendar was a major improvement, small inaccuracies accumulated over centuries.

    In 1582, Pope Gregory XIII introduced the Gregorian Calendar.

    The reform:

    • Corrected accumulated date errors
    • Adjusted leap year rules
    • Improved long-term accuracy

    Today, the Gregorian Calendar is the most widely used civil calendar in the world.

    Calendar Systems Around the World

    Although the Gregorian Calendar dominates global business and government activities, other calendar systems continue to play important cultural and religious roles.

    Examples include:

    • Islamic Calendar
    • Hebrew Calendar
    • Chinese Calendar
    • Hindu Calendar

    These systems remain important for cultural observances and traditional celebrations.
